Results for area 11.1 After Theft System for Vehicle Recovery (ATSVR)

term
After Theft System for Vehicle Recovery (ATSVR)
definition

a system that comprises various elements that communicate and interact through various interfaces in accordance with standard procedures and transmission protocols in order to facilitate the recovery of a Registered Stolen Vehicle

term
compatibility for ATSVR applications
definition

ability of any (sub)-system to interact with another (sub)-system according to a set of predefined rules in the form of interface specification and protocol definition

NOTE 1 to entry: Quite obviously, the ATSVR constituents are compliant with the environment standards. In this regard, the different systems are mutually compatible; i.e. are not interfere with one another.

NOTE 2 to entry: Regarding communication ability, a given piece of equipment will be said to be compatible with different MMIs when able to communicate with the range of objects (networks, DE, Position Reference Sources) sharing these MMIs. Compatibility comprises working within the set of rules applying to a given type of MMI.

NOTE 3 to entry: Two pieces of equipment are said to be interchangeable, from the viewpoint of an interface, when they are both compatible with this interface.

term
registered stolen vehicle
definition

vehicle fitted with ATSVR OBE that has been reported as stolen or being used by an Unauthorised Vehicle Operator to a Law Enforcement Agency by the Vehicle Owner, by an Authorised Vehicle Operator, or by an ATSVR Service and that report having been accepted by the LEA caused the LEA to register the vehicle as stolen or as being used by an Unauthorised Vehicle Operator

NOTE 1 to entry: This is the official theft registration.
